sumador_informe_vhdl

7
República Bolivariana de Venezuela Ministerio del Poder Popular para la Defensa Universidad Nacional Experimental de la Fuerza Armada Núcleo Aragua - sede Maracay Integrantes: Maracay, 21 de octubre de 2014 Sumador de 4bits

Upload: digby-castillo

Post on 16-Aug-2015

213 views

Category:

Documents


0 download

DESCRIPTION

sistemas digitales

TRANSCRIPT

Repblica Bolivariana de Venezuela Ministerio del Poder Popular para la Defensa Universidad Nacional Experimental de la Fuerza Armada Ncleo Aragua - sede Maracay Integrantes: Digby Castillo CI. 22.511.152 Misael Jimnez CI. 19.363.871 Maracay,21 de octubre de 2014 Sumador de4bits El sumador binario completo de 4bits Componentes: 2 display (50Bs c/u) 8 resistencias de 330 (3Bs c/u) 2 sumadores (70Bs c/u) 1 comparador (75Bsc/u) 2 Dipswitch x4 (20 Bs u/c)1 or (35Bs) 2 IC 7448(70Bs c/u) El sumador binario completo de 4bits se basa en el sumador binario completo de 1 bit. Su grfico a continuacin El sumador completo de 4 bits es una concatenacin de 4 sumadores binarios completos de 1 bit,gracias a los terminales deacarreo saliente (Cout) y acarreo entrante (Cin) Un sumador de 4 bits: (n=4) El sumador que se muestra suma dos nmeros binarios de 4 bits cada uno. A = A3A2A1A0 y B = B3B2B1B0, entonces la suma ser S = Cout3S3S2S1S0 El bit menos significativo en los dos sumandos A y B es Ao y Bo y el bit ms significativo es A3 y B3. La suma se inicia en el sumador completo 0 (el inferior) con las suma de Ao y Bo, si esta suma tuviese acarreo (Cout=1) este pasara al sumador 1, y as sucesivamente hasta llegar al sumador 3 en la parte superior de lasuma. Si el sumador superior tiene acarreo ("1"), ste se refleja en la suma al lado izquierdo de la sumatoria final. El acarreo entrante inferior no se conecta. Diagrama sumador en proteus Tabla de la verdad CinABSCout 00000 00110 01010 01101 10010 10101 11001 11111 S = a'b'Ci + a'bCi' + ab'Ci' + abCi Co = a'bCi + ab'Ci + ab Diagrama interno del sumador Comparador Un circuito digital comparador realiza la comparacin de dos palabras A y B de N bits tomadas como un nmero entero sin signo e indica si son iguales o si una es mayor que otra entres salidas A = B, A > B y A< B. Bajo cualesquiera valores de A y B una y slo una de las salidas estar a 1, permaneciendo las otras dos salidas a 0 CIRCUITO 7448 El circuito integrado 7448 TTL es un circuito integrado que convierte el cdigo binario de entrada en formato BCD a niveles lgicos que permiten activar un display de 7 segmentos de ctodo comn en donde la posicin de cada barra forma el nmero decodificado. Las salidas del circuito hacia los segmentos del display son en Pull Up. Con este tipo de salida podemos controlar displays que consuman 6 mA mximo por segmento. Display de siete segmentos Es una forma de representar nmeros en equipos electrnicos. Est compuesto de siete segmentos que se pueden encender o apagar individualmente. Cada segmento tiene la forma de una pequea lnea. Se podra comparar a escribir nmeros con cerillas o fsforos de madera. Los hay de dos tipos: nodo comn y ctodo comn. En los de tipo de nodo comn, todos los nodos de los ledes o segmentos estn unidos internamente a una patilla comn que debe ser conectada a potencial positivo (nivel 1). El encendido de cada segmento individual se realiza aplicando potencial negativo (nivel 0) por la patilla correspondiente a travs de una resistencia que lmite el paso de la corriente. En los de tipo de ctodo comn, todos los ctodos de los ledes o segmentos estn unidos internamente a una patilla comn que debe ser conectada a potencial negativo (nivel 0). El encendido de cada segmento individual se realiza aplicando potencial positivo (nivel 1) por la patilla correspondiente a travs de una resistencia que lmite el paso de la corriente. Funcionamiento En la simulacin de protueus pudimos desarrollareste circuito por la cual por medio de dipswit podemos ingresar nmeros de 4 bit, luego el resultante de este nmero en binario pasar por un comparador para compararlo con un valor de nueve para asi tomar en cuenta del acarreode salida. Para asi cuando pase por el otrosumador pueda encender el segundo display, Hasta ese momento estos nmero estn en binario y por eso es necesario pasarlos por unos decodificadores 7448 para convertir este nmero, y asi poderlo visualizar en los display el resultados de la suma.